About The Position

Samsara is seeking a Director of Engineering to define and drive the next generation of our Routing products—a critical, high-visibility domain powering how our customers move people, vehicles, and goods efficiently and safely. This leader will oversee the entire lifecycle of routing from Route Planning through Route Execution shaping these into cohesive, scalable platforms and incubating new product bets in the routing ecosystem. You will combine strategic product thinking with deep engineering rigor to build systems that directly influence the efficiency of the world’s physical operations. You’ll lead a world-class engineering organization responsible for building the foundation of Samsara’s intelligent routing stack—from real-time route optimization, exception handling to next-gen driver experiences powered by data and AI. This is a remote position open to candidates in the U.S. Relocation assistance will not be provided for this role.
